    goatty2 said:
    ...my old solitaire games have been taken off....
    As with all previous upgrades, the Windows 7 games are uninstalled because they are supposed to be replaced by the Win 10 versions. It's an ongoing battle that I side-stepped by using the XP version of Solitaire


    ....when i clicked on settings then apps it closed setting. tried via apps and features and that just shut down just tried it again (5th time) and apps and features is working now
    strange???

    No, not strange - it's a known bug. The fix will be in the next cumulative update, currently being tested by Insiders in the Release Preview ring.


    LEOPEVA64 said:
    After installing this CU, the Settings app doesn't crash anymore after clicking the "Apps" section (after boot), Microsoft finally has back-ported the fix made in build 18860:

    Cumulative Update KB4497935 Windows 10 v1903 build 18362.145 - May 24

    goatty2 said:
    i'll give xp version a go
    You need to copy Sol.exe, Sol.chm and Cards.dll (and Freecell/Spider/MSHearts .exe/.chm, if you like) from an XP machine. No install required, just put them in any folder you like then run them from there. Pin Sol.exe to Start for ease of access.
